Description:
1st edition, 1st state with Gantry reading as Cantry on the spine of the book. Lewis' novel of an evangelical huckster was the source for the award-winning movie of the same name starring Burt Lancaster and Jean Simmons. Light tap to rear upper corner, minute scattered foxing to top edge, thus very nearly fine in blue-and-orange buckram boards; the original dw has a moderate chip atop the spine that does not affect the title and three small chips on the lightly soiled rear panel, thus a strong very good+ example of the rare dw with no fading to the teal-colored spine! Original $2.50 price intact on the front flap

Description:
The correct first edition of the author's first book, a collection of short stories, published in the UK two years earlier than her American debut The Invisible Circus, and three years prior to publication of this title in the US. Egan won the Pulitzer Prize for her novel A Visit from the Goon Squad. Beautiful copy, as new in similar dw, INSCRIBED by Egan on the title page.
